IBF super-middleweight champion Caleb Plant has given his opinion on fellow champion Billy Joe Saunders. The undefeated American spoke about the Brit’s fighting style and claimed he is lackluster with his performances.

Saunders is the WBO super-middleweight champion and like Plant, is undefeated in his professional career. However, the two have not had much of a history between them and are yet to face each other.

In conversation with Fight Hub TV on YouTube, Plant spoke about several things. On Saunders’ fighting stye, Plant said, “He’s got a slick style, southpaw… He’s got a bit of grittiness to him too. Bit of mean-streak.”


He added, “But some of his performances… some have felt is a little bit lackluster, and some of his world title defenses I guess. But you know, he’s gotten the job done and his hand raised and so…” 

Thus, these comments showed that Plant respects the Brit.

Will Caleb Plant fight Billy Joe Saunders?

In the video, Plant expressed his desire to become the first undisputed super-middleweight champion. The self-proclaimed ‘Best Super-middleweight in the World’ claimed he is willing to make the big fights in 2021.

Furthermore, after his title defense in December, Saunders also said he wanted to make the big fights happen sooner rather than later. He claimed that the tougher opposition would bring out the best in him.

With his fighting style, Plant would surely bring out the best in the Englishman. He would have to be on his A-game to beat the talented American fighter. Furthermore, it would help answer the doubts about his lackluster performances as well.

Therefore, given that both fighters are among the top prospects in the division, and both are world champions, it makes sense for them to get a fight. However, both want the bigger fish in Canelo Alvarez. So it will be interesting to see how this all pans out in 2021.
